The objective structured clinical examination osce, originally developed in the 1970s, has been hailed as the gold standard of clinical assessments for medical students and is used within medical schools throughout the world. Twenty years ago researchers at the university of toronto launched the psychiatry skills assessment project psap, a research program exploring objective structured clinical examinations osces in psychiatry.
